Be Cool! A Tail of Two Lizards

He's been there for several months. I know he overwintered in my greenhouse. Today I realized he has a hot wife. Bright blue tail. If I was a bird I would definitely try to eat her. I sat and watched them for an hour. They are very interesting creatures. I don't mind them much. They are colorful and eat loathsome insects. They will probably lay eggs soon. I wouldn't mind starting a lizard ranch.

I wanted to ID the species of this lizard. Google brought up UGA's reptile website. After looking around, I am confident they're in the genus Eumeces. As for which species, my best guess would be Eumeces laticpes.


This is a male. Very distinctive burnt orange head.


This is a female.
